Multimedia Technician Job MKU

Journalism Jobs. Mount Kenya University Jobs

In pursuit of fulfilling the Mission and Vision of the University, the Directorate of Human Resource is mandated to facilitate and support the Mission operations of the University by enabling it to continue attracting, developing and retaining the right number of suitably qualified staff so as to maintain the University competitive edge. MKU invites applications from suitably qualified, visionary, competent, dynamic and experienced professionals with impeccable track record to fill the position of a Multimedia Technician.

Qualification

  • Diploma in Journalism, mass media, film and related fields from a recognized academic institution.
  • A minimum of 2 years’ experience at a similar position.

Reporting to: Multimedia Technologist

Duties and responsibilities:

  • Install, set up, and maintain multimedia equipment such as audio-visual systems, cameras, projectors, and recording devices.
  • Offer technical support during live events, lectures, presentations, and virtual sessions to ensure smooth multimedia operations.
  • Operate and oversee audio, video, and lighting systems throughout events and productions.
  • Identify, troubleshoot, and resolve issues related to multimedia equipment and software.
  • Assist in assembling and dismantling multimedia equipment for events, training sessions, and institutional functions.
  • Conduct routine maintenance and ensure proper storage and handling of all multimedia equipment.
  • Support the recording, editing, and production of multimedia content, including videos, podcasts, and digital presentations.
  • Ensure high-quality sound, lighting, and visuals in all multimedia productions.
  • Manage, maintain, and update multimedia software, systems, and digital platforms used within the organization.
  • Keep an updated inventory of multimedia equipment and recommend necessary repairs, replacements, or upgrades.
  • Work collaboratively with academic, administrative, and production teams to meet multimedia requ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with health and safety standards when handling technical equipment.
  • Provide basic training and guidance to staff and users on the proper use of multimedia tools and equipment.
  • Undertake any other duties as assigned by the immediate supervisor.
